The big test and turn around came in the afternoon session. I want to talk abit about race blues, as I have always been one to suffer from it.
I went to the pool for training this afternoon in low spirits, I was tired and still quite mentally drained from the weekend but I knew we had a hard session in the pool tonight.
Once we were told the session Mike said to the group ‘we’ve got a lot of tired bodies around and that’s fine but I don’t want to see anyone moping and wasting a session here’… it’s like he was in my head 🧐
That is when I went back to making it very simple for myself. With all the work I had done with my sport psych, Zeynep. We use this running question theme that I have felt really helps me get on with it when I’m tired. It’s goes like this:
‘How many times do you get tired?’ Many.
‘How many times, despite being tired, have you still done a good job?’ Many.
‘Do you need to be feeling good to swim fast?’ No.
This helps rationalise the issue at hand for me and turn it into less of an issue. Not everything has to be perfect to swim fast, it’s about getting the best out of yourself everyday no matter how you feel.
